Moon School District Garners Science Grant

The grant will be used to purchase science equipment for middle schoolers.

The Society for Analytical Chemists of Pittsburgh has awarded the  a $3,000 grant.

The funding will be used to purchase science equipment for the district's fifth-graders, who in the fall will from the district's elementary to middle school building. 

The group also awarded the middle school a $600 grant to purchase supplies. 

According to a statement from the district: 

"Although we currently use many labs in fifth grade, next year we will actually have real classrooms set up for labs," said fifth-grade teacher Elaine Mitchell. "Therefore we have implemented more lab sessions into our curriculum." 

The school district will conduct an informational meeting for parents April 25 about curriculum changes for middle school students next fall. Check back with Patch for coverage.
